Safety, trust & environment
I prefer to pet sit in the home the pets belong to. I find that with most animals it's incredibly stressful to move them, staying in their home with them minimalizes that stress. It also allows for easier medicine administration. I like to meet the pets and owners ahead of staying with them, this is to again reduce the stress on your pet when I show up without you as well as to observe the quality of care you are administering to your fur babies.
Information rachel l. would like to know about your pet
I prefer to visit and observe how you administer medication and how your pet reacts to the process. Sometime when you deviate from their normal process it can stress them out. How to play with your pet is also important. Not everyone plays the same, it helps me out know that ahead of time.

Pet care experience
Over the years I have cared for a variety of animals, including domestic, exotic, and livestock. Friends and family have trusted me to care for their medically needy animals over the past decade and I am now opening that service up to Rover. I'm not a vet tech but I am comfortable and experienced administering a variety of medical treatments like insulin injections, pill regiments, eye drops/skin ointments, and subq fluids. Leaving town with a pet can be stressful, especially one that needs specialized care. I can help.
